Transaction 497d4ff42cd2e720acb50ae8f106a19171de998789abf244155254654b91b08a

block
98c17479292f16c0a5f4c2d78c3ce03032dc4d046b198a14343631fb3d90dbfa

2 Inputs

62 Outputs